timidness

Elementary (A2)

IPA: /ˈtɪmɪd.nəs/

KK: /ˈtɪmɪd.nəs/

noun
Definition

The quality of being shy or lacking confidence in social situations.


Example

Her timidness made it hard for her to speak up in class.

Root Explanation

Timidness → It is formed from "timidus" (from Latin, meaning fearful or shy) and the suffix "-ness" (meaning the state or quality of). The word "timidness" refers to the state of being fearful or shy.
